A smart first edition of this very scarce novel from British author James Blyth. First edition. Very scarce. While out on his favourite chestnut, Jack Ranworth heard the cry of someone in distress. Urging his horse towards the sound, he found a young woman trapped in barbed wire, but who was she? Written by James Blyth, a prolific British author recognised for his contributions to science fiction in the future war genre. Publisher's advertisements to the rear. In the original green cloth binding. Externally, smart with light rubbing and minor bumping to the extremities. Fading to the spine with the odd small mark to the boards. Minor splits in the cloth to the head of the spine. Internally, firmly bound. Pages are very bright with the odd spot. Light spotting to the first and last few pages. Previous owner's bookplate to the front pastedown. Very Good.
